Output 3a462477831da2d230a16825ecdd46ff7a439b2bc78fb586cd349123e1578337:6

value
11113581
script pubkey
OP_HASH160 OP_PUSHBYTES_20 17326be517e66deb2059f3e13f3c89106888b2fd OP_EQUAL
address
33ofsJPYHkYmVazh5pAZfXbbXeof8dJw4w
transaction
3a462477831da2d230a16825ecdd46ff7a439b2bc78fb586cd349123e1578337
spent
true